The undisputed favorite, the best of the best from rubies is Burma ruby. Most of rubies come from the Mogok valley - the mountainous region of Myanmar. The deep rich color of the stone is it main advantage. However, not all samples from Mogok are so qualitative. Some Burmese rubies can cost $ 20 per carat, while the best, high-quality samples can reach a price of $ 5,000 per carat or more. As with other gems, ruby price is determined on the basis of color saturation and beauty, purity and free of defects, gemstone jewelry. The presence of impurities can significantly reduce the cost of ruby, but in some cases increases it. If, for example, is a uniform transparent crystal are present inclusions as soft "silk", that such inclusion will not be superfluous, and surely will increase the value of the stone. However, "silk" inclusions should be moderate. Excessive impurities dims ruby color and transparency, affecting its quality. And of course lower its price. In addition to Burma (Myanmar), there are other deposits of this stone. In countries such as Sri Lanka, Thailand, India, Pakistan, Kenya, Madagascar, Tanzania, and other, less significant. Today, decent quality natural rubies are mined in Tanzania, in a place called Vinzili. Crystals mined there aren't large, rarely have more than 2 - 2.5 carats, they have a fabulous crimson color. Crystals are usually transparent than footy, with some internal defects. But after faceting, they glow with blinding glitter. They have this fire, this spark that unwittingly attract human eyes.
